HoloLimb-CR is a portable Cross-Reality (CR) system designed to support non-pharmacological management of upper-limb phantom limb pain (PLP). Building upon the earlier HoloLimb-AR prototype, the system expands from a single augmented reality platform to an integrated AR/VR architecture developed for Meta Quest 3. HoloLimb-CR introduces four core advancements: structured therapeutic exercises, enhanced limb customization, anatomically anchored shoulder-based tracking, and seamless transitions between virtual and augmented environments. The virtual limb follows natural movements, strengthening embodiment and sensorimotor integration, while dynamic adjustable opacity enables graded exposure and perceptual recalibration. Therapy sessions are brief and optimized for home use, promoting adherence and autonomy. By combining immersive embodiment with ecological validity and portability, HoloLimbCR advances mixed reality from an experimental visualization tool to a scalable, user-centered rehabilitation platform for independent PLP management.
